A medical waste whole-process closed-loop monitoring device and a monitoring method
By designing a closed-loop monitoring device for the entire process, and utilizing components such as a gas-liquid analyzer, a pulverizing motor, and a burner, the entire medical waste treatment process is monitored and detected in real time. This solves the problem of incomplete monitoring in existing technologies and improves the safety and efficiency of the treatment process.

AI Technical Summary
Existing medical waste treatment monitoring devices cannot follow the entire waste treatment process and monitor the treatment status in real time, and the monitoring methods are complicated.
A closed-loop monitoring device for the entire process of medical waste was designed, including a processing box, a gas-liquid analyzer, a camera, a pulverizing motor, a burner, and other components. The device achieves full-process monitoring and processing through a bottom support slide rail, an electric guide rail, and an adjustable transmission component. The gas-liquid analyzer detects waste in real time, the pulverizing motor pulverizes waste, the burner degrades waste, and the camera monitors waste in real time.
It achieves closed-loop monitoring of the entire medical waste treatment process, with high real-time performance and strong functionality, enabling timely understanding of the treatment status, prevention of accidents, and ensuring safety and operational efficiency.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The present application relates to the technical field of medical waste treatment monitoring, in particular to a medical waste whole-process closed-loop monitoring device and monitoring method. BACKGROUND
[0002] With the development of China's economy, China's medical industry has made great progress, but also because of this, there are many problems, such as medical waste disposal, medical waste disposal, which refers to the relevant personnel, the medical waste generated in the hospital, which has physical, chemical or biological infection to the human or animal and environment, and the process of handling the garbage, which includes the process of properly disinfecting and even completely removing some highly infectious medical waste.
[0003] But in the prior art, there are many kinds of medical waste treatment monitoring, but the existing medical waste treatment monitoring is mostly set on the wall when used, which cannot follow the whole process of waste treatment line monitoring process, and cannot realize the real-time understanding of the waste treatment situation, and the overall monitoring method is relatively complicated, so a medical waste whole-process closed-loop monitoring device and monitoring method is needed. [0014] A monitoring method of a medical waste full-process closed-loop monitoring device, comprising the following steps:
[0015] S1, when the full process of medical waste needs to be monitored, the whole device is placed at a fixed point, and when medical waste is treated by medical staff, the closed cover is opened by using the supporting slide rail under the cooperation of the chip card and the camera carried by the medical staff, and the medical waste to be treated is put into the feeding port, when the medical waste falls into the docking drying cover, when the medical waste is wet waste and dry waste, the wet waste is dried and evaporated, so that the evaporated medical waste gas is extracted and transported to the gas-liquid analyzer by the air pump and the two gas conveying ends, and the content analysis is carried out, when the detection is toxic and harmful substances, the microprocessor in the treatment machine sends an alarm signal to the intelligent terminal of the medical staff, and after receiving the operation instruction signal, the connecting shaft seat makes the two groups of adjusting automatic arms expand to ° angle on both sides, under the cooperation of the rotating sleeve ring and the two groups of upper and lower shrink roller groups, the docking drying cover is operated in opposite directions, so that the guide inclined receiving hopper and the extension docking plate are separated, and the medical waste is convenient for subsequent process treatment;
[0016] S2, then, when the medical waste is carried out subsequent operation, simultaneously make two groups of opposite electric guide rail under the instruction of control signal synchronous operation, drive two groups of mobile adjusting bearing block in the inside of limit movement groove slide adjustment, and under the auxiliary cooperation of annular auxiliary rail, use the mobility of two groups of mobile adjusting bearing block drive the crushing motor and the crushing spiral stirring structure in the inside of processing box carry on the opposite adjustment movement operation and form the crushing structure, after that, start the crushing motor, use the crushing motor drive the crushing spiral stirring structure to the fallen waste carries out processing;
[0017] S3, then, under the adjustment of the positive and negative motor, drive the driving gear, rectangular fillet teeth and driven gear run, under the adjustment of the stopper, make the overturning shaft, overturning bearing, connecting sleeve ring and receiving hopper receive the crushed material, and turn to the right side angle to the angle stop post side, make the medical waste in the receiving hopper pour into the combustion degradation groove, under the cooperation of four groups of opposite laser detection sensors, detect the surface residues of the receiving hopper, when detecting that there are residues, make the receiving hopper and the angle stop post vibrate, facilitate the vibration of the residual waste into the combustion degradation groove, avoid residue, then, start the burner, under the cooperation of the annular oxygen supply machine and the injection end, fully burn and degrade the crushed waste;
[0018] S4, then, when detecting that there is no toxicity, send control instruction to the adjustment positive and negative motor, in turn use the above structure drive the receiving hopper to turn to the left side angle to the angle stop post side, and under the cooperation of the material guide chute, convey to the disinfection discharge end for full disinfection, then discharge, and the whole processing process sends numerical information to the intelligent terminal of medical staff for storage and analysis, then, start the cleaning water pump, use the cleaning liquid pipe to fully clean the inside of the processing box.

[0043] The working principle and method of using the device: first, when the whole process of medical waste needs to be monitored, the whole device is placed at a fixed point, and the medical staff can use the bottom slide rail 4 to open the closed cover 3 under the cooperation of the chip card and camera carried by the medical staff, and put the medical waste to be treated into the feeding port 2. When the medical waste falls into the docking drying cover 121, when the medical waste is wet waste and dry waste, the wet waste is dried and evaporated, so that the evaporated medical waste gas is extracted and transported to the gas-liquid analyzer 5 by the exhaust pump 21 and two gas conveying ends 20. When it is detected that it contains toxic and harmful substances, the microprocessor built-in processing box 1 sends an alarm signal to the smart terminal of the medical staff, and after receiving the operation instruction signal, the shaft seat 123 drives the two groups of adjusting automatic arms 124 to expand to 60° on both sides, and synchronously under the cooperation of the sliding bar rail 122, the shaft seat 123 is connected to the middle docking extension, the rotating sleeve ring 126 drives the upper and lower two groups of contraction roller groups 125 to expand the work, so that the guide inclined hopper 127 and the extension docking plate 128 are separated, which is convenient for subsequent process treatment of medical waste. Then, when the medical waste is processed, the two groups of opposite electric guide rails 81 are operated synchronously under the instruction of the control signal, driving the two groups of moving adjusting bearing blocks 84 to slide and adjust in the limiting moving groove 83. Under the cooperation of the limiting moving groove 83, when the two groups of moving adjusting bearing blocks 84 move and adjust, the position is limited, so that the crushing spiral stirring structure 87 can adjust the work according to the size of the medical waste volume, and under the auxiliary cooperation of the annular auxiliary rail 85, the mobility of the two groups of moving adjusting bearing blocks 84 drives the crushing motor 86 and the crushing spiral stirring structure 87 to move and adjust in the processing box 1 to form a crushing structure. Then, start the crushing motor 86, and use the crushing motor 86 to drive the crushing spiral stirring structure 87 to process the fallen waste. After the medical waste is processed, the main gear 92 can be driven to rotate under the cooperation of the adjusting forward and reverse motor 91, and the rectangular round toothed belt 93 and the driven gear 94 can be driven to rotate in sequence under the cooperation of the main gear 92. Under the cooperation of the stopper 95, the above structure can be adjusted and controlled. Under the control and adjustment of the stopper 95, the turning shaft 96 is adjusted in angle under the cooperation of the turning bearing 97, so as to drive the connecting sleeve ring 98 and the receiving hopper 99 to adjust and rotate in the processing box 1, so as to classify and process different medical waste, and turn to the right side angle to the angle stop column 17, so that the medical waste in the receiving hopper 99 falls into the combustion degradation tank 16, and the surface residues of the receiving hopper 99 are detected under the cooperation of the four groups of opposite laser detection sensors 990. When it is detected that there are residues, the receiving hopper 99 and the angle stop column 17 are shaken, so as to shake the residual waste into the combustion degradation tank 16, avoiding residues.When the combustor 14 is started, the pulverized waste is fully combusted and degraded under the cooperation of the annular oxygen supply machine 13 and the injection end 15, and then, when it is detected that there is no toxicity, a control instruction is sent to the adjusting positive and negative motor 91, and then the material receiving hopper 99 is driven to the left side angle overturning to the side of the angle stop post 17, and under the cooperation of the material guide chute 18, the waste is transported to the sterilization discharge end 19 for full sterilization, and then discharged, and the whole treatment process sends numerical information to the intelligent terminal of the medical staff for storage and analysis, and then the cleaning water pump 6 is started, and the inside of the treatment box 1 is fully treated with cleaning liquid through the cleaning liquid pipe 7.
